    Alexander Vladimirovich Povetkin is a 6'2 35 year old Heavyweight with a 28-1 20 KO's record. Born in Kursk, Soviet Union currently living in Chekhov, Russia. One of the more frustrating talents in Russia his inconsistent performances irritate the hell out of me, he struggles with guys he should walk through and dominates or KO's guys you think will give him a tough fight, he's very up and down. But ever since his hug filled but still brutally one sided destruction at the hands of Wlad, it seems Sasha has had somewhat of a rebirth he's come rip roaring back with 2 brutal KO of the year contenders with his obliteration of Takam despite early struggles and his charring KO of Charr has proven just how legit Povetkin really is. Maybe the beatdown by Wlad was just the asskicking he needed to get his head on straight and become Russian wrecking ball he has this year.     Glad you've done a thread about him. He's a honorable and respectful sportsman and definitely one of my favorite boxers. I've been watching him since the Olympics.

    * Fury could give him problems due to his size, reach and weight advantage. I still favor Povetkin though.
    * Pulev is among the smarter boxers currently and it would definitely be a good fight. I always believed that this is a tough fight for Sasha.
    * Wilder likely gets knocked out early/mid rounds (could be wrong, Wilder is still a question mark).
    * Perez - Could be difficult for Povetkin to outbox, but considering that Perez always gets tired mid-rounds, Povetkin got this.
    * Jennings could be very tricky, due to his very good reach utilization.
    * Price - Povetkin by knockout.
    * Stiverne - didn't see much of him apart from the Arreola fights. Could be dangerous.
    * Chisora gets either stopped (more likely) or widely decisioned (less likely) after taking a beating.
    * Glazkov gets knocked out or widely decisioned.
    * Wach - Povetkin by UD.
    * Solis could be tricky. If in decent shape, Solis could be a very difficult challenge to deal with.
